A lightweight matchup between Diego Ferreira and Grant Dawson has been removed from the UFC’s event on Oct. 2 after Ferreira suffered an injury in training.
MMA Fighting confirmed the news following an initial report by MMA Junkie.
Ferreira tweeted Thursday that he hopes to re-booked again in 2021 once healthy.

Ferreira (17-4) is the No. 12-ranked lightweight in MMA Fighting’s Global Rankings. The 36-year-old Fortis MMA product has lost back-to-back bouts against Beneil Dariush and Gregor Gillespie.
Dawson (17-1) is one of the UFC’s more intriguing recent prospects and has accumulated an undefeated 6-0 record under the Zuffa umbrella, though five of those wins came in either the featherweight division or at a catchweight. He scored a third-round knockout of Leonardo Santos with just one second left on the clock in his return to lightweight in March.
The UFC’s Fight Night event on Oct. 2 is expected to be headlined by a light heavyweight battle between Thiago Santos and Johnny Walker.
